A falling yuan and a slack domestic bulk market are being blamed for a slump in prices for vintage secondhand bulkers as Chinese buyers hold fire.

Brokers say that price expectations for secondhand bulkers built in 2001 or 2002 and eligible for import by Chinese domestic shipping players have fallen by about $300,000 in a month.

"We are still seeing Chinese buyers looking for vintage panamax tonnage for import into the Chinese flag, they are still inspecting, but the price has softened," one sale-and-purchase broker said.
